About this cabin rental

Haus of the Setting Sun faces west at the top of Ski View Drive in Panorama Point, above Ober Gatlinburg. Every evening from the deck or the hot tub you watch the sun drop behind the Smoky Mountain ridgeline while Pigeon Forge and Gatlinburg light up below. One guest told us it looked like a little village on a movie set. That's about right.

We bought Setting Sun because we already had Rising Sun across the street and we weren't ready to stop. Same mountain, same elevation, same reason — there's something up here that's hard to explain until you've been here. We kept both.

THE SPACE
The cabin sleeps 5. Downstairs is a king master suite with a full en-suite bath and French doors that open directly onto the deck — step outside for morning coffee or evening views without leaving the bedroom. Upstairs is a second king suite with a Jacuzzi jetted tub positioned at the window so you can soak while watching the mountains, plus a twin kids nook off the bedroom. The living area has a wood-burning fireplace available October through March. Overstuffed leather sofa and chair. Full kitchen equipped for real meals. Three TVs with Xumo streaming throughout.

OUTDOOR LIVING
The deck is the center of the stay. The hot tub faces the sunset view to the west. Gas grill with propane, outdoor dining table, rocking chairs. The community pool is a short walk and open Memorial Day through Labor Day.
